  Mealtime should be a time of comfort, connection, and nourishment. But for many seniors, swallowing difficulties—medically known as dysphagia—turn this essential part of life into a source of stress and anxiety . If you or a loved one are struggling with these challenges, swallowing therapy can be a game-changer, helping restore the joy of eating safely and confidently. Understanding Dysphagia: More Than a Physical Challenge Most of us take Swallowing for granted, but it’s a complex process involving numerous muscles and nerves. For seniors, health conditions like stroke, dementia, Parkinson’s disease, or even simple aging can disrupt this intricate coordination. The result? Coughing during meals, difficulty swallowing certain foods, and an increased risk of choking or aspiration pneumonia. Beyond the physical risks, dysphagia often affects emotional well-being.   Recovering from a hospital stay can be challenging for seniors, especially when transitioning back to their routine. The gap between hospital discharge and complete recovery is often delicate and requires specialized care. Seniors face a variety of health conditions after being hospitalized. Whether it's recovering from surgery, managing chronic illnesses like heart disease or diabetes, or bouncing back after a fall, this phase is crucial. Seniors face a high risk of complications, infections, or even re-hospitalization if they do not receive proper care. It is where transition care for seniors steps in - a short-term, focused care service designed to bridge this crucial period, helping seniors regain strength, manage their health conditions, and avoid complications.
